This steamed dough art—colored with natural ingredients and shaped entirely by hand—is a nationally recognized intangible cultural heritage of China, passed down for over a thousand years yet still vibrantly alive. To welcome the upcoming Year of the Horse, I made a series of steamed flower buns, dyed with natural ingredients and shaped entirely by hand. In the steam, the forms gently swell, their edges softening into lifelike shapes as if awakening from slumber. More than festive food, it’s a quiet conversation between human hands, nature, and time.
